How To Mount Bookshelf To Wall: The Definitive Structural Installation Guide
Successfully mounting a bookshelf to a wall requires locating structural framing members, selecting appropriate mechanical fasteners rated for the shelf's dynamic load, and verifying absolute level alignment. Neglecting these core engineering principles risks catastrophic wall anchor failure, property damage, and severe injury.
Pre-Operation & Equipment Checklist
Executing a secure structural installation demands specialized hardware, precision measuring tools, and an understanding of wall construction types. Whether dealing with wood-frame construction featuring standard 16-inch or 24-inch stud spacing, or masonry surfaces requiring concrete expansion anchors, proper preparation prevents installation failures.
Essential Gear, Tools, and Materials:
- Electronic stud finder (magnetic and sensor-based)
- Heavy-duty spirit level (at least 24 inches in length)
- Cordless drill and assorted driver bits
- Masonry or wood drill bits matched to fastener diameters
- High-tensile structural screws (minimum Grade 8 or equivalent pan/flat head)
- Toggle bolts or structural wall anchors (for hollow drywall applications lacking stud alignment)
- Bookshelf brackets (load-rated triangular or heavy-duty brackets)
- Painter's tape and a mechanical pencil
- Safety glasses and dust mask
Prerequisite Knowledge and Standards:
- Understanding standard American residential framing (2x4 or 2x6 wood studs spaced 16 inches on center).
- Awareness of hidden electrical wiring and plumbing pathways behind drywall (typically running vertically alongside studs or horizontally 12 to 18 inches above the floor and below the ceiling line).
- Calculating total static weight (books plus shelf board) and applying a 1.5x safety margin for dynamic loading.

Step-by-Step Installation Workflow
Step 1: Structural Framing Location and Marking
Scan the target wall space thoroughly using an electronic stud finder to map out vertical wood studs or metal framing members. Mark the center of each stud lightly with a pencil. Double-check your findings by tapping the drywall to listen for a solid sound versus a hollow reverberation.
Pro-Tip: If your bookshelf length does not align naturally with standard 16-inch stud spacing, install a solid wood ledger board horizontally across at least two studs, and then mount your shelf brackets directly to that ledger board for maximum load distribution.
Step 2: Bracket Positioning and Level Verification
Hold your first bracket against the wall at your desired height, aligning its vertical leg with your marked stud center. Insert the pencil through the mounting holes to mark your pilot hole locations. Place your spirit level across the top edge of the bracket—or across multiple brackets if installing a multi-bracket system—to ensure horizontal trueness before making any permanent penetrations.
Warning: Never rely purely on visual estimation for leveling. Even a minor two-degree tilt can cause books to slide off shelves or place uneven shear stress on the mounting hardware.
Step 3: Drilling Pilot Holes
Select a drill bit with a diameter slightly smaller than the shank (excluding the threads) of your selected wood screws. Drill straight, clean pilot holes into the center of the studs at your marked locations. If you are drilling into masonry or concrete blocks, use a hammer drill paired with a carbide-tipped masonry bit, and tap plastic or lead anchor shields into the holes until they sit flush with the wall surface.
Step 4: Securing Brackets and Shelf Boards
Drive your structural screws through the bracket mounting holes into the pre-drilled pilot holes or anchors using a drill or impact driver. Tighten them firmly until the bracket base sits completely flat against the drywall without bowing the metal. Place the shelf board across the mounted brackets and secure it from underneath using short wood screws driven through the bracket's bottom retention tabs into the underside of the shelf material.

Hardware Selection and Load Capacity Matrix
| Fastener Type | Best Applied Surface | Maximum Static Load Rating | Installation Requirement |
|---|---|---|---|
| #10 x 3-Inch Wood Screw | Wood Studs (Drywall Pass-Through) | 100+ lbs per screw (into stud) | Direct penetration into center of structural framing member. |
| Toggle Bolt / Spring Anchor | Hollow Drywall (No Stud Available) | 50 to 75 lbs per anchor | Requires pre-drilled clearance hole; spring wings expand behind drywall. |
| Plastic Expansion Anchor | Drywall / Plaster (Light Duty) | 15 to 30 lbs per anchor | Light loads only; not recommended for deep-span heavy bookshelves. |
| Sleeve / Wedge Anchor | Solid Concrete / Brick Masonry | 150+ lbs per anchor | Requires hammer drill and precise hole diameter match. |
Common Site Failures and Field Fixes
Failure Scenario: Stripped Screw Hole in Wood Stud
- Root Cause: Over-tightening the screw with an impact driver or drilling a pilot hole that was too wide for the fastener.
- Actionable Fix: Remove the screw, fill the stripped hole with wood glue and wooden golf tees or toothpicks, let it cure fully, cut it flush, and drive the screw into fresh wood fibers.
Failure Scenario: Drywall Crumbling Around Toggle Bolt
- Root Cause: Applying excessive torque or drilling an oversized clearance hole for the heavy-duty anchor mechanism.
- Actionable Fix: Patch the damaged gypsum board using quick-setting joint compound, allow it to cure, sand smooth, and relocate the mounting point at least two inches away from the compromised area.
Failure Scenario: Shelf Sags Under Heavy Book Weight
- Root Cause: Excessive span distance between shelf brackets or using low-density particle board instead of solid hardwood or plywood.
- Actionable Fix: Reduce the span between existing brackets to a maximum of 16 to 24 inches, or replace the shelf board with a thicker, high-density material (such as 3/4-inch oak or maple plywood).
Frequently Asked Questions
How high off the floor should a wall-mounted bookshelf be installed?
Mounting height depends on room ergonomics and accessibility, but standard eye-level placement sits between 48 and 60 inches from the floor to the middle shelf. Ensure adequate vertical clearance below the bottom shelf if you plan to place furniture or baseboard heaters underneath.
Can I mount a heavy bookshelf directly to drywall without studs?
Mounting a heavy bookshelf exclusively to drywall without anchoring into wall studs is strongly discouraged. Drywall has low structural shear strength and will eventually crumble under dynamic loads, resulting in shelf detachment and property damage.
What is the ideal distance between bookshelf brackets?
For standard residential shelving holding dense book collections, place brackets no more than 16 to 24 inches apart. This spacing prevents the shelf board from bowing in the middle and evenly distributes weight across multiple structural studs.
How do I ensure my bookshelf brackets are completely level?
Use a professional-grade 24-inch or 48-inch spirit level placed across the top surfaces of all installed brackets simultaneously. Never rely on a mini line level attached to a single bracket, as compounding microscopic errors will cause significant alignment shifts over long spans.
Are metal tracks better than individual shelf brackets?
Wall-mounted vertical standards (tracks) offer adjustable shelf heights and distribute weight across multiple studs through a continuous mounting rail. They provide superior modularity compared to fixed triangular brackets while maintaining high structural integrity.
